The MIHPTO setting will persist across reboots, POR, and failovers. Setting this value to the upper end of the time range will allow the CUP to process more requests, such as at peak usage times, without timing out the channels. HP recommends that the value should be set to 180 seconds in a SAN with B- and M-Series switches. The default value is 15 seconds. 1. Log in to the switch as admin. 2. Disable the switch. 3. Enter the ficonCupSet MIHPTO command and set the value between 15 and 600. Example: Setting the MIHPTO value switch:admin> ficoncupsetMIHPTO 447 The input value of the MIHPTO will be rounded down to the nearest value divisible by 10. This is due to IBM's MIHPTO specification. MIHPTO has been changed to 440 seconds Mode register bit settings The mode register bits are described in Table 98. Table 98 POSC FICON CUP mode register bits Programmed offline state control. When this bit is set on, the host is prevented from taking the switch offline. The default setting is 1 (on). UAM User alert mode. When this bit is set on, a warning is issued when an action is attempted that will write CUP parameters on the switch. The default setting is 0 (off). ASM DCAM Active=saved mode. When this bit is set on, all CUP configuration parameters are persistent, meaning that they will be saved in nonvolatile storage in the initial program load (IPL) file that is applied upon a cold reboot or a power cycle. The default setting is 1 (on). Switch clock alert mode. When this bit is set on, a warning is issued when the date, tsClockServer, or tsTimeZone commands are entered to set the time and date on the switch. The default setting is 0 (off). ACP Alternate control prohibited. Because the Fabric OS CLI, Web Tools, and Data Center Fabric Manager are considered to be switch consoles, this bit has no effect on their operation. Attempts to set CUP parameters through SNMP are denied when this bit is set on. The default setting is 1 (on). HCP Host control prohibited. When this bit is set on, the host is not allowed to set CUP parameters. The default setting is 0 (off). The ficonCupShow modereg command displays the mode register bit settings for the switch. A display of 0 indicates that the mode register bit is set to off; 1 indicates that the bit is set to on. The command format is: ficoncupshow modereg [bitname] where bitname is one of the mode register bits described in Table 98. To display all mode register bit settings for the switch: switch:admin> ficoncupshow modereg POSC UAM ASM DCAM ACP HCP 1 0 1 0 1 0 506 FICON fabrics
